1974 Datsun 260Z vs. 2007 Mazda RX-8

To start off, 2007 Mazda RX-8 is newer by 33 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1974 Datsun 260Z.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1974 Datsun 260Z would be higher. At 2,565 cc (6 cylinders), 1974 Datsun 260Z is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Mazda RX-8 (189 HP @ 7000 RPM) has 26 more horse power than 1974 Datsun 260Z. (163 HP @ 5600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2007 Mazda RX-8 should accelerate faster than 1974 Datsun 260Z.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Mazda RX-8 weights approximately 325 kg more than 1974 Datsun 260Z.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Mazda RX-8 (220 Nm @ 5000 RPM) has 7 more torque (in Nm) than 1974 Datsun 260Z. (213 Nm @ 4400 RPM). This means 2007 Mazda RX-8 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1974 Datsun 260Z.

Compare all specifications:

1974 Datsun 260Z 2007 Mazda RX-8
Make Datsun Mazda
Model 260Z RX-8
Year Released 1974 2007
Body Type Hatchback Coupe
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2565 cc 1306 cc
Engine Type in-line dual-disk rotary
Horse Power 163 HP 189 HP
Engine RPM 5600 RPM 7000 RPM
Torque 213 Nm 220 Nm
Torque RPM 4400 RPM 5000 RPM
Engine Compression Ratio 8.3:1 10.0:1
Fuel Type Gasoline - Premium Gasoline
Top Speed 204 km/hour 223 km/hour
Acceleration 0-100mph 8 seconds 7.6 seconds
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 2 seats 4 seats
Number of Doors 3 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Weight 1100 kg 1425 kg
Vehicle Length 4135 mm 4440 mm
Vehicle Width 1630 mm 1780 mm
Vehicle Height 1290 mm 1350 mm
Wheelbase Size 2310 mm 2710 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 60 L 61 L
